===== BrowZine ===== | ===== BrowZine ===== |
Journal information can be searched through [[http://thirdiron.com/|BrowZine]] starting with VuFind 4.1. Copy the [[https://github.com/vufind-org/vufind/blob/master/config/vufind/BrowZine.ini|BrowZine.ini]] file into your [[configuration:local_settings_directory|local settings directory]] and fill in the necessary details. The comments in the file will guide you. Once configured, searches can be performed at <nowiki>http://your-server/vufind/BrowZine</nowiki>. ===== LibGuides ===== | ===== LibGuides ===== |
Your LibGuides can be searched in VuFind starting with VuFind 2.3. Copy the [[https://github.com/vufind-org/vufind/blob/master/config/vufind/LibGuides.ini|LibGuides.ini]] file into your [[configuration:local_settings_directory|local settings directory]] and fill in the necessary details. The comments in the file will guide you. Once configured, searches can be performed at <nowiki>http://your-server/vufind/LibGuides </nowiki>.
